AWS SDK for C++

AWS SDK for C++ Version 1.11.835

Loading...
Searching...
No Matches
Namespaces | Classes | Typedefs | Enumerations
Aws::Outposts Namespace Reference

Namespaces

namespace  Endpoint
 
namespace  Model
 
 
namespace  Pagination
 

Classes

 
 
 
 
 
 

Typedefs

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
typedef std::function< void(const OutpostsClient *, const Model::CancelOrderRequest &, const Model::CancelOrderO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> CancelOrderRes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::CreateOrderRequest &, const Model::CreateOrderO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> CreateOrderRes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::CreateOutpostRequest &, const Model::CreateOutpostO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> CreateOutpostRes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::CreateQuoteRequest &, const Model::CreateQuoteO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> CreateQuoteRes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::CreateRenewalRequest &, const Model::CreateRenewalO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> CreateRenewalRes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::CreateSiteRequest &, const Model::CreateSiteO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> CreateSiteRes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::DeleteOutpostRequest &, const Model::DeleteOutpostO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> DeleteOutpostRes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::DeleteQuoteRequest &, const Model::DeleteQuoteO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> DeleteQuoteRes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::DeleteSiteRequest &, const Model::DeleteSiteO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> DeleteSiteRes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::GetCapacityTaskRequest &, const Model::GetCapacityTaskO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> GetCapacityTaskRes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::GetCatalogItemRequest &, const Model::GetCatalogItemO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> GetCatalogItemRes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::GetConnectionRequest &, const Model::GetConnectionO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> GetConnectionRes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::GetOrderRequest &, const Model::GetOrderO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> GetOrderRes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::GetOutpostRequest &, const Model::GetOutpostO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> GetOutpostResponseReceivedHandler
 
 
 
 
typedef std::function< void(const OutpostsClient *, const Model::GetQuoteRequest &, const Model::GetQuoteO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> GetQuoteResponseReceivedHandler
 
 
typedef std::function< void(const OutpostsClient *, const Model::GetSiteRequest &, const Model::GetSiteO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> GetSiteRes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::GetSiteAddressRequest &, const Model::GetSiteAddressO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> GetSiteAddressResponseReceivedHandler
 
 
typedef std::function< void(const OutpostsClient *, const Model::ListAssetsRequest &, const Model::ListAssetsO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> ListAssetsResponseReceivedHandler
 
 
 
 
 
typedef std::function< void(const OutpostsClient *, const Model::ListOrdersRequest &, const Model::ListOrdersO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> ListOrdersRes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::ListOutpostsRequest &, const Model::ListOutpostsO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> ListOutpostsRes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::ListQuotesRequest &, const Model::ListQuotesO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> ListQuotesRes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::ListSitesRequest &, const Model::ListSitesO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> ListSitesResponseReceivedHandler
 
 
 
typedef std::function< void(const OutpostsClient *, const Model::StartConnectionRequest &, const Model::StartConnectionO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> StartConnectionResponseReceivedHandler
 
 
typedef std::function< void(const OutpostsClient *, const Model::TagResourceRequest &, const Model::TagResourceO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> TagResourceRes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::UntagResourceRequest &, const Model::UntagResourceO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> UntagResourceRes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::UpdateOutpostRequest &, const Model::UpdateOutpostO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> UpdateOutpostRes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::UpdateQuoteRequest &, const Model::UpdateQuoteO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> UpdateQuoteResponseReceivedHandler
 
typedef std::function< void(const OutpostsClient *, const Model::UpdateSiteRequest &, const Model::UpdateSiteOutcome &, const std::shared_ptr< const Aws::Client::AsyncCallerContext > &)> UpdateSiteResponseReceivedHandler
 
 
 

Enumerations

 

Typedef Documentation

◆ CancelCapacityTaskResponseReceivedHandler

Definition at line 248 of file OutpostsServiceClientModel.h.

◆ CancelOrderResponseReceivedHandler

Definition at line 251 of file OutpostsServiceClientModel.h.

◆ CreateOrderResponseReceivedHandler

Definition at line 254 of file OutpostsServiceClientModel.h.

◆ CreateOutpostResponseReceivedHandler

Definition at line 257 of file OutpostsServiceClientModel.h.

◆ CreateQuoteResponseReceivedHandler

Definition at line 260 of file OutpostsServiceClientModel.h.

◆ CreateRenewalResponseReceivedHandler

Definition at line 263 of file OutpostsServiceClientModel.h.

◆ CreateSiteResponseReceivedHandler

Definition at line 266 of file OutpostsServiceClientModel.h.

◆ DeleteOutpostResponseReceivedHandler

Definition at line 269 of file OutpostsServiceClientModel.h.

◆ DeleteQuoteResponseReceivedHandler

Definition at line 272 of file OutpostsServiceClientModel.h.

◆ DeleteSiteResponseReceivedHandler

Definition at line 275 of file OutpostsServiceClientModel.h.

◆ GetCapacityTaskResponseReceivedHandler

Definition at line 278 of file OutpostsServiceClientModel.h.

◆ GetCatalogItemResponseReceivedHandler

Definition at line 281 of file OutpostsServiceClientModel.h.

◆ GetConnectionResponseReceivedHandler

Definition at line 284 of file OutpostsServiceClientModel.h.

◆ GetOrderResponseReceivedHandler

Definition at line 287 of file OutpostsServiceClientModel.h.

◆ GetOutpostBillingInformationPaginator

Definition at line 26 of file OutpostsClientPagination.h.

◆ GetOutpostBillingInformationResponseReceivedHandler

Definition at line 294 of file OutpostsServiceClientModel.h.

◆ GetOutpostInstanceTypesPaginator

Definition at line 29 of file OutpostsClientPagination.h.

◆ GetOutpostInstanceTypesResponseReceivedHandler

Definition at line 297 of file OutpostsServiceClientModel.h.

◆ GetOutpostResponseReceivedHandler

Definition at line 290 of file OutpostsServiceClientModel.h.

◆ GetOutpostSupportedInstanceTypesPaginator

Definition at line 32 of file OutpostsClientPagination.h.

◆ GetOutpostSupportedInstanceTypesResponseReceivedHandler

Definition at line 301 of file OutpostsServiceClientModel.h.

◆ GetQuoteResponseReceivedHandler

Definition at line 304 of file OutpostsServiceClientModel.h.

◆ GetRenewalPricingResponseReceivedHandler

Definition at line 307 of file OutpostsServiceClientModel.h.

◆ GetSiteAddressResponseReceivedHandler

Definition at line 313 of file OutpostsServiceClientModel.h.

◆ GetSiteResponseReceivedHandler

typedef std::function<void(const OutpostsClient*, const Model::GetSiteRequest&, const Model::GetSiteOutcome&, const std::shared_ptr<const Aws::Client::AsyncCallerContext>&)> Aws::Outposts::GetSiteResponseReceivedHandler

Definition at line 310 of file OutpostsServiceClientModel.h.

◆ ListAssetInstancesPaginator

Definition at line 35 of file OutpostsClientPagination.h.

◆ ListAssetInstancesResponseReceivedHandler

Definition at line 316 of file OutpostsServiceClientModel.h.

◆ ListAssetsPaginator

Definition at line 37 of file OutpostsClientPagination.h.

◆ ListAssetsResponseReceivedHandler

Definition at line 319 of file OutpostsServiceClientModel.h.

◆ ListBlockingInstancesForCapacityTaskPaginator

Definition at line 39 of file OutpostsClientPagination.h.

◆ ListBlockingInstancesForCapacityTaskResponseReceivedHandler

Definition at line 323 of file OutpostsServiceClientModel.h.

◆ ListCapacityTasksPaginator

Definition at line 42 of file OutpostsClientPagination.h.

◆ ListCapacityTasksResponseReceivedHandler

Definition at line 326 of file OutpostsServiceClientModel.h.

◆ ListCatalogItemsPaginator

Definition at line 44 of file OutpostsClientPagination.h.

◆ ListCatalogItemsResponseReceivedHandler

Definition at line 329 of file OutpostsServiceClientModel.h.

◆ ListOrderableInstanceTypesPaginator

Definition at line 46 of file OutpostsClientPagination.h.

◆ ListOrderableInstanceTypesResponseReceivedHandler

Definition at line 332 of file OutpostsServiceClientModel.h.

◆ ListOrdersPaginator

Definition at line 49 of file OutpostsClientPagination.h.

◆ ListOrdersResponseReceivedHandler

Definition at line 335 of file OutpostsServiceClientModel.h.

◆ ListOutpostsPaginator

Definition at line 51 of file OutpostsClientPagination.h.

◆ ListOutpostsResponseReceivedHandler

Definition at line 338 of file OutpostsServiceClientModel.h.

◆ ListQuotesPaginator

Definition at line 53 of file OutpostsClientPagination.h.

◆ ListQuotesResponseReceivedHandler

Definition at line 341 of file OutpostsServiceClientModel.h.

◆ ListSitesPaginator

Definition at line 55 of file OutpostsClientPagination.h.

◆ ListSitesResponseReceivedHandler

Definition at line 344 of file OutpostsServiceClientModel.h.

◆ ListTagsForResourceResponseReceivedHandler

Definition at line 347 of file OutpostsServiceClientModel.h.

◆ OutpostsClientConfiguration

Definition at line 99 of file OutpostsServiceClientModel.h.

◆ OutpostsEndpointProvider

Definition at line 101 of file OutpostsServiceClientModel.h.

◆ OutpostsEndpointProviderBase

Definition at line 100 of file OutpostsServiceClientModel.h.

◆ StartCapacityTaskResponseReceivedHandler

Definition at line 350 of file OutpostsServiceClientModel.h.

◆ StartConnectionResponseReceivedHandler

Definition at line 353 of file OutpostsServiceClientModel.h.

◆ StartOutpostDecommissionResponseReceivedHandler

Definition at line 356 of file OutpostsServiceClientModel.h.

◆ TagResourceResponseReceivedHandler

Definition at line 359 of file OutpostsServiceClientModel.h.

◆ UntagResourceResponseReceivedHandler

Definition at line 362 of file OutpostsServiceClientModel.h.

◆ UpdateOutpostResponseReceivedHandler

Definition at line 365 of file OutpostsServiceClientModel.h.

◆ UpdateQuoteResponseReceivedHandler

Definition at line 368 of file OutpostsServiceClientModel.h.

◆ UpdateSiteAddressResponseReceivedHandler

Definition at line 374 of file OutpostsServiceClientModel.h.

◆ UpdateSiteRackPhysicalPropertiesResponseReceivedHandler

Definition at line 378 of file OutpostsServiceClientModel.h.

◆ UpdateSiteResponseReceivedHandler

Definition at line 371 of file OutpostsServiceClientModel.h.

Enumeration Type Documentation

◆ OutpostsErrors

strong
Enumerator
INCOMPLETE_SIGNATURE 
INTERNAL_FAILURE 
INVALID_ACTION 
INVALID_CLIENT_TOKEN_ID 
INVALID_PARAMETER_COMBINATION 
INVALID_QUERY_PARAMETER 
INVALID_PARAMETER_VALUE 
MISSING_ACTION 
MISSING_AUTHENTICATION_TOKEN 
MISSING_PARAMETER 
OPT_IN_REQUIRED 
REQUEST_EXPIRED 
SERVICE_UNAVAILABLE 
THROTTLING 
VALIDATION 
ACCESS_DENIED 
RESOURCE_NOT_FOUND 
UNRECOGNIZED_CLIENT 
MALFORMED_QUERY_STRING 
SLOW_DOWN 
REQUEST_TIME_TOO_SKEWED 
INVALID_SIGNATURE 
SIGNATURE_DOES_NOT_MATCH 
INVALID_ACCESS_KEY_ID 
REQUEST_TIMEOUT 
NETWORK_CONNECTION 
UNKNOWN 
CONFLICT 
INTERNAL_SERVER 
NOT_FOUND 
SERVICE_QUOTA_EXCEEDED 

Definition at line 14 of file OutpostsErrors.h.